Police are appealing for information after an accident on the A37 in which a 45-year-old Clutton man died.

Colin Hackett was driving his Ford Fiesta which was in collision with a lorry on the road between Red Hill and Chelwood last Wednesday.

The accident happened just after 2pm on a bend not far from Mr Hackett's home.

The Great Western Air Ambulance with a critical care team on board, an emergency first responder and paramedics were called to the scene.

The lorry driver was not injured.

The road was closed between Whitecross Lane and Chelwood for several hours and traffic diverted as police began investigations into how the accident happened.

Anyone with any information about the incident can call the collision investigation unit on 101 or Crimestoppers on 0800 555 111.
